Climate Conditions That Favor Stainless Steel Selection
High-Moisture and Coastal Environments
In coastal regions and areas with persistently high humidity, standard materials deteriorate rapidly. Salt spray, moisture retention, and freeze-thaw cycles create harsh conditions that demand superior material performance. A stainless steel flowerpot excels in these environments because the material resists rust, corrosion, and degradation that plague iron, untreated wood, and lower-grade metals. Outdoor weatherproof planters in stainless steel maintain structural integrity through years of exposure without requiring protective coatings or frequent replacement. Property managers and landscape designers in maritime climates increasingly specify stainless steel gardening accessories because they eliminate ongoing maintenance and reduce long-term cost burden.
Temperature-Extreme Locations
Regions experiencing dramatic temperature swings between seasons present another scenario where stainless steel flowerpots prove advantageous. When containers expand and contract with thermal cycling, material brittleness and cracking become primary failure modes. Stainless steel maintains flexibility and structural stability across wide temperature ranges, preventing the warping, splitting, and surface degradation seen in ceramic, concrete, and brittle plastic alternatives. Modern indoor plant containers constructed from stainless steel accommodate root systems through temperature changes without compromising drainage or structural support. Commercial landscapes, public gardens, and residential installations in continental climates benefit substantially from this thermal resilience.

Practical Maintenance and Long-Term Value Considerations
Reduced Maintenance and Replacement Frequency
The total cost of ownership extends far beyond initial purchase price to encompass maintenance, repairs, and eventual replacement. Stainless steel flowerpots eliminate the refinishing, sealing, repainting, and protective treatment cycles required by wood and standard metal containers. Unlike ceramic pots that chip and crack from impact or freeze damage, a stainless steel flowerpot maintains surface integrity through accidental contact and seasonal stress. Outdoor weatherproof planters in stainless steel avoid the fading, brittleness, and degradation that affect plastic containers under continuous UV exposure. Organizations managing multiple properties discover that consolidating on stainless steel gardening accessories simplifies procurement, standardizes appearance, and reduces labour costs associated with ongoing maintenance routines.
